Denver 9 News interview re: Tonight's Watercolor
In 2010, Adam completed a successful new year's resolution to paint a watercolor every night that year. He gave away any original requested, free. (Yes, shipping too.) |

PolitiCorps Summer is a political bootcamp consisting of hands-on skills training, innovative public policy intensives, and real-world applications of leadership skills and campaign savvy.
PolitiCorps Fellows learn new ways of thinking about the world. But PolitiCorps is not just a school of thought. PolitiCorps is a place where Fellows learn by doing: they register voters, organize communities, vet public policy white papers, launch media campaigns, and, at the end of the day, make an impact. |
